Balancing Features with Functionality: What Really Matters?
It’s tempting for app developers to pile on features—live streaming, complex bet builders, augmented reality, and more—but the real question is, do all these extras enhance the betting experience or just complicate it? For many, the answer leans towards the latter. Even some popular apps with a large feature set can frustrate users who want to place bets quickly and without distractions.
Essential features like secure payment options—PayPal, POLi, and BPAY are common in Australia—and real-time odds updates matter more than flashy animations or elaborate graphics. The Australian Communications and Media Authority (ACMA) also enforces strict rules, which means apps must be transparent and responsible, further encouraging simplicity and straightforwardness.

The Role of Responsible Gambling in Betting App Design
It’s important not to lose sight of responsible gambling practices when discussing betting apps. Australian apps increasingly integrate features like deposit limits, self-exclusion options, and reality checks to promote safer betting habits. Simple interfaces often make these tools easier to access and understand, reinforcing positive behavior.
Gambling should always be approached as a form of entertainment, with awareness of the risks involved. The best apps in Australia don’t just focus on flashy features—they prioritize helping users stay in control.
